I use the one keyword per adgroup strategy.
My CTR is >15%, and "Great" QS with bid of $0.04 after 3 days.
Mind you, in the past two weeks of experimentation with Adwords, I've SPENT over $1k compared to Azoogle revenues (from Adwords) at about $200. Like I said, it's an expensive learning curve :D

I've been using Adwords now for 2yrs and even though it does require more work than YSM it is MUCH better, IMO. The UI is cleaner, loads faster and easier to use. Yes, you can't just throw in 1k of keywords but it really makes you narrow down and think about what keywords would convert in the beginning so you don't have to do much tuning later.
With Adwords it's best to use no more than 25 keywords per adgroup. I think everyone should learn how to use Adwords now because YSM will likely go the same route and tighten up their QS and you won't be able to throw up tons of keywords in the future... they've been copying Google's ad strategy for a while now.

Yeah, I just got hit hard with the recent Google slap myself. It is becoming very clear that Google does not like affiliates. This latest slap is beyond frustrating. I've been running 2 particular campaigns for the last 6-months with all my keywords having a 'great' quality score. All the keywords were in my ad and on the landing pages. This was a 5-page site with a site-map, privacy policy and contact page. The CTR was at least 3% on the ad and I have changed NOTHING about the ad or site during this time ....
Now bam, ALL 12 keywords in each group now have a 'poor' QS. Yet, I'm still seeing completely irrelevant competitor sites advertising the exact same keywords... friggin' Shopzilla.com is COMPLETELY a bad user experience, IMO! They don't even have this product on their site.... just a rehash of adsense ads!
